Schools Interoperability
Framework TM
Integrating Systems to Create Information
The primary goal of the Schools Interoperability
Framework (SIF)* is to enable data sharing
among existing school and district systems. SIF provides a technology
standard that enables the first step in effective Data-Driven
Decision Making - Integration.
SIF Implementation enables
seamless integration of a broad spectrum of instructional, administrative
and communication tools, which creates an effective learning environment
within a school or a district. SIF is also known to significantly
improve information accuracy, availability, and security.

The benefits of implementing SIF,
both short and long term, include:
- Improved data accuracy
- Decreased time spent on data entry
and management
- Effective data sharing among systems
- Interoperability among systems from
different vendors
